什么程序语言简单易学

时间:2025-01-27 15:36:36 手机游戏

HTML:

具有简单的结构,使用人类可读的开始和结束标签,如 `<>` 和 ``,代码结构清晰直观。可以使用 WYSIWYG 编辑器,在拆分视图中能实时观看代码更改,方便初学者理解代码与页面效果的对应关系。查找和修复 bug 相对容易,因为代码结构简单,错误容易定位。

JavaScript:

设计初衷就是易于理解和使用,即使没有编程背景的人也能快速上手,语法较为灵活和直观。作为浏览器的默认脚本语言,应用广泛,学习者可以很容易地在网页中看到代码运行的效果,便于实践和学习。

C 语言:

语法结构简单明了,关键字仅有 32 个,基础语法容易掌握,能够让学习者快速建立编程的基本概念。提供了易于理解的数据结构,如数组、结构体和指针等,这些都是编程中的核心概念,掌握后有助于理解更复杂的编程逻辑。

Python:

语言设计强调代码可读性,大量使用英文单词作为关键字,代码看起来更像自然语言,易于理解和编写。以简洁的语法著称,大量使用 whitespace(空格、制表符等)来定义代码块,使代码结构清晰,减少了不必要的标点符号,降低了学习难度。

Java:

语法直观易懂,对于编程初学者来说,学习曲线相对较平缓,代码结构清晰,易于阅读和理解。是一种结构化语言,遵循严格的编程规范,减少了编程时的歧义和复杂性,有助于培养良好的编程习惯。完全支持面向对象编程的概念,如封装、继承和多态,对于有面向对象编程经验的人来说更容易上手。

Ruby:

Ruby 是一种面向对象的编程语言,以其内在的优雅和简洁性著称。它有一个鲜明的特点——重视编程的愉悦感。Ruby 的多读性和简洁的语法使得编程初学者能够容易上手,并快速实现复杂的程序设计。

Scratch:

Scratch 是一种专为儿童和初学者设计的编程语言。它使用图形化编程界面,让用户通过拖拽积木式的代码块来创建程序。Scratch 的语法非常简单,易于上手。Scratch 可以帮助初学者理解编程的基本概念和逻辑思维。

这些语言各有其优势,建议初学者根据个人兴趣和目标选择合适的语言进行学习。例如,对于想要快速上手 Web 开发的,JavaScript 是一个很好的选择;对于希望建立扎实编程基础的,C 语言和 Python 都是不错的选择;对于喜欢面向对象编程的,Java 和 Ruby 值得考虑;对于儿童和初学者,Scratch 是一个很好的入门工具。